The morning yawns in unison with me,
as the night slowly, slowly retreats.
In my head,
we are right there — where the sky and Ocean meet.
I think to myself,
‘what is this dawn about to reveal to me?’
Your lips forge a smile that my eyes can’t believe,
I long to step inside love but can’t find my feet.
Although you know my heart is a broken record —
playing heartbreak on repeat,
your fingertips on my skin — compose modern symphonies
that build into high rises covered with post it notes
of this city love — you send me.
Gravity can’t hold me down,
I am space dust — full of tiny explosions for you now,
you make the chaos feel worth it somehow.
I am inside out,
running to you with my heart racing inside my mouth.
Oh no, this is that good trouble — love songs warn you about.
Foolish or not — I cast aside all doubt.
You look like forever,
you taste like adventure.
Now our hearts are tethered,
souls feel satisfied,
why should we resist — when it’s hopeless to try?
I close my eyes,
I note — you have woken sleeping butterflies.
What else can I do?
As the world begins to fade right out of view,
I breathe,
just breathe —
and take a chance on you.
